Guess they discontinued that part I was talking about. It used to be you could go to Autozone and get the Ford 5x5.5 hub with the rotor attached with wheel studs and the inner races installed. Still had to get bearings so the races installed didn't matter much. But still the combination was less than $50 I know. I wanna say more like $35. I used those when I built a D44 for my TJ and got the same ones for the 8's D44. Course that was atleast 3 years ago or so. Oh well. It was really a nice deal.

You can still get the hubs from Advance, but they're $40 w/o the rotor. Not that it matters now. Just throwing it out there though if the need ever arises.
